Career positions & opportunities
Career Opportunity Description
Emergency Psychiatric Nurse Provide immediate care and support to individuals experiencing mental health crises in emergency departments or psychiatric facilities.
Crisis Intervention Specialist Respond to mental health emergencies in the community, offering assessment, support, and referrals to appropriate services.
Psychiatric Emergency Services Coordinator Oversee the operations of psychiatric emergency services, ensuring timely and effective responses to crisis situations.
Emergency Mental Health Counselor Provide counseling and therapy to individuals in crisis, helping them navigate through challenging mental health issues.
Psychiatric Triage Specialist Assess and prioritize mental health cases in emergency settings, determining the level of care needed for each individual.

Course content
    • Understanding mental health legislation and its application in emergency psychiatry
    • Recognizing and managing psychiatric emergencies
    • Conducting risk assessments and developing safety plans
    • Communicating effectively with patients in crisis
    • Collaborating with multidisciplinary teams in emergency psychiatric care
    • Administering emergency psychiatric medications
    • Providing crisis intervention and de-escalation techniques
    • Assessing and managing self-harm and suicidal ideation
    • Understanding the impact of trauma on mental health
    • Utilizing evidence-based practices in emergency psychiatric care

Key facts
The Emergency Psychiatry QCF Level Course is designed to equip healthcare professionals with the necessary skills and knowledge to effectively manage psychiatric emergencies. The course covers topics such as risk assessment, crisis intervention, and de-escalation techniques.
Participants will learn how to assess and manage patients experiencing acute psychiatric crises, including those with suicidal ideation, psychosis, or severe anxiety. They will also develop skills in communication, collaboration, and decision-making in high-pressure situations.
This course typically lasts for a duration of 1-2 days, depending on the provider and the depth of the curriculum. It may include a combination of lectures, case studies, role-playing exercises, and practical simulations to enhance learning and retention.
The Emergency Psychiatry QCF Level Course is highly relevant to healthcare professionals working in emergency departments, psychiatric units, crisis intervention teams, and other settings where they may encounter individuals in acute mental health crises. It provides essential training to ensure the safety and well-being of both patients and staff in these challenging situations.
